Examples for no_std
windows-sys.
There are three crates here:
- nostd A normal
no_std
application. - nocrt A
no_std
application without CRT startup. It does however use some vcruntime provided methods. - novcrt A
no_std
application without CRT startup or the vcruntime library. This requires defining our own memcpy, etc functions.
Note that all but nostd are very unusual configuration. Even in a no_std
application you'd usually want the CRT.
novcrt is by far the most niche as it does not even use the vcruntime (but I'm uncertain why you'd want this). Maybe if you can write better mem* implementations than Microsoft.
